The way in which cyber crime and fraud can be reported to the police is changing, the Serious Fraud Office has announced.
The City of London Police is launching Report Fraud, a new service that replaces Action Fraud as the national platform for reporting cyber crime and fraud.
The new Report Fraud service has been designed by City of London Police to provide a better experience for victims and deliver improved information to law enforcement.

Members of the public can report cyber crime and fraud at reportfraud.police.uk or by calling 0300 123 2040 (the phone number remains unchanged).
Over the next months all traffic to the old Action Fraud website will automatically redirect to Report Fraud, helping to ensure a smooth transition for the public.
